Abstract

An axial force sensor, a robot gripper and a robot are provided. The axial force sensor includes a sensing diaphragm and at least two signal pairs. The sensing diaphragm includes an inner ring, an outer ring and a connecting element connected between the inner ring and the outer ring. The connecting element is more compliant in a direction of the axial force to be detected than in other loading directions. Each signal pair includes a signal emitter and a signal receiver. The signal emitter is coupled to one of the inner ring and the outer ring. The signal receiver is coupled to the other of the inner ring and the outer ring.
